Chris, does the hood unscrew from the adaptor ring? If so, what is the bottom diameter of the hood? I have the bottom adaptor ring from a Canon hood with no hood, maybe we have a match. I will check to see if it fits on my Canon 50/1.2. I think it does, it fits that or the 50/1.4, I forget which now.
 
Hi Rover. Yes it does unscrew. It looks like an oversize Series VI set. The ID of the bottom of the hood is 64mm (inside the threaded part). The OD of the threaded section on the base of the hood (thread on the outside) is 66mm.

The adapter that came with the hood is (S-60) is 60.8 ID to slip onto a 60mm lens, and tightens with a set-screw.
 
I just dug the ring out, it is a 50mm ring that fits the 50/1.4. The threads for the hood are just about 55mm. I have a 55mm screw in hood that I use with my 50/1.2 which is how I got confused, I can screw that hood onto the ring and use it on the 50/1.4 if I want to.

I just slipped an S-60 clamp-on hood on my 1.2, gave the tightening knob a bit of a twist, and everything fits just great. It isn't the "approved" hood for the 1.2, that one is vented. The vented one also sells for ~100 OR MORE. The S-60 works fine as a substitute, and doesn't really intrude that much on the viewfinder.
Depending on what you paid for it, mine was only a few dollars, it is a good, acceptable sub for the "real thing". Yes, I own a vented hood, but is on the shelf as a collectible, because of its value.
